Hayden AI Logo

Hayden AI

Staff Software Engineer, Edge Applications

Reposted Yesterday
Be an Early Applicant
In-Office
San Francisco, CA
187K-260K Annually
Senior level
In-Office
San Francisco, CA
187K-260K Annually
Senior level
As a Staff Software Engineer, build and refine C++ code and ML models for vehicle detection, while optimizing real-time processing for edge devices.
The summary above was generated by AI
About Us

At Hayden AI, we are on a mission to harness the power of computer vision to transform the way transit systems and other government agencies address real-world challenges.

From bus lane and bus stop enforcement to transportation optimization technologies and beyond, our innovative mobile perception system empowers our clients to accelerate transit, enhance street safety, and drive toward a sustainable future.

What the job involves

As a member of the Hayden Software Engineering org you will help build our next generation product for Automated Bus Lane Enforcement. This team is developing, integrating, and deploying edge-based perception models.

  • This is a C++ software engineering generalist role. You will be delivering high-quality, modern C++ (C++17/20) code that runs on embedded Linux edge devices, primarily NVIDIA Embedded Platform.

  • You will build and optimize real-time CV/ML pipelines on device, integrating CUDA/TensorRT and efficient camera/video I/O.

  • Expect to collaborate with Product Management to translate customer needs to software solutions.

  • Hayden is a startup. You will be working in an ambiguous, fast-paced environment.

  • As Hayden begins an organizational scale-up phase, we need to build a rock-solid foundation. That means delivering well-designed and well-tested code that can be shared across the organization.

Responsibilities
  • Deliver bullet-proof, rigorously tested C++ code for embedded Linux edge devices (NVIDIA Platform).

  • Iterate on our real-time detection, tracking, and license-plate recognition systems under strict latency/memory constraints.

  • Deep-dive performance optimization on NVIDIA Platform: CUDA streams, TensorRT (FP16/INT8), DLA offload, Nsight/tegrastats profiling, and bottleneck removal.

  • Enhance developer tooling and CI for cross-compilation, containerized embedded system builds, hardware-in-the-loop tests, logging/telemetry, and OTA-friendly releases.

Qualifications
  • Master’s or PHD degree in Computer Science, Electrical Engineering, or a closely related field.

  • Background in Machine Learning, Image Processing, Computer Vision, or a similar field.

  • Minimum 8 years of industry experience with strong hands-on C++.

  • Proven experience on embedded Linux and SoC platforms (preferably NVIDIA Jetson Orin/Xavier).

  • Practical experience with CUDA and deploying/optimizing models with TensorRT or similar runtimes.

  • Familiarity with camera/video pipelines and OpenCV; ability to reason about end-to-end latency and throughput.

  • Past experience collaborating with other software engineers in code reviews, design discussions, and production support; ability to operate effectively in a scaling organization.

Ways to stand out
  • In-depth embedded systems development experience, including power/thermal budgeting and real-time constraints on mobile SoCs.

  • Hands-on CUDA/OpenCL, stream concurrency, and custom kernel or plugin development for image/video processing.

  • Experience with ML model deployment at the edge (ONNX Runtime, quantization/calibration, DLA offload).

  • Strong Git/GitHub practices, CI/CD for device fleets, and containerized Jetson builds.

Top Skills

C++
Cuda
Nvidia Jetson
Opencl
PyTorch
Spark
TensorFlow
HQ

Hayden AI Oakland, California, USA Office

492 B 9th Street, Oakland, CA, United States, 94607

Similar Jobs

5 Minutes Ago
Hybrid
Los Angeles, CA, USA
100K-176K Annually
Entry level
100K-176K Annually
Entry level
Artificial Intelligence • Cloud • Machine Learning • Mobile • Software • Virtual Reality • App development
As an Agency Partner at Snap Inc., you will work closely with clients to enhance their experience with Snap's products. You will promote engagement, facilitate communication, and drive sales through a deep understanding of Snap's technology and services.
5 Minutes Ago
Easy Apply
In-Office
Long Beach, CA, USA
Easy Apply
112K-143K Annually
Mid level
112K-143K Annually
Mid level
Aerospace • Hardware • Robotics • Software • Manufacturing
The Engine Design Engineer II leads CAD release and configuration control for engine assemblies, partnering with manufacturing and improving design processes.
Top Skills: AbaqusAnsysCadManufacturing Execution System (Mes)NastranSiemens NxTeamcenter
An Hour Ago
Hybrid
Novato, CA, USA
100K-148K Annually
Mid level
100K-148K Annually
Mid level
Gaming • Information Technology • Mobile • Software • Esports
The Marketing Program Manager will oversee project orchestration, timeline management, budget tracking, and cross-functional communication for marketing initiatives at 2K Games.
Top Skills: AsanaJIRAMonday.ComTrello

What you need to know about the San Francisco Tech Scene

San Francisco and the surrounding Bay Area attracts more startup funding than any other region in the world. Home to Stanford University and UC Berkeley, leading VC firms and several of the world’s most valuable companies, the Bay Area is the place to go for anyone looking to make it big in the tech industry. That said, San Francisco has a lot to offer beyond technology thanks to a thriving art and music scene, excellent food and a short drive to several of the country’s most beautiful recreational areas.

Key Facts About San Francisco Tech

  • Number of Tech Workers: 365,500; 13.9% of overall workforce (2024 CompTIA survey)
  • Major Tech Employers: Google, Apple, Salesforce, Meta
  • Key Industries: Artificial intelligence, cloud computing, fintech, consumer technology, software
  • Funding Landscape: $50.5 billion in venture capital funding in 2024 (Pitchbook)
  • Notable Investors: Sequoia Capital, Andreessen Horowitz, Bessemer Venture Partners, Greylock Partners, Khosla Ventures, Kleiner Perkins
  • Research Centers and Universities: Stanford University; University of California, Berkeley; University of San Francisco; Santa Clara University; Ames Research Center; Center for AI Safety; California Institute for Regenerative Medicine

Sign up now Access later

Create Free Account

Please log in or sign up to report this job.

Create Free Account